Using UHF Radios for GNSS Base Station to GNSS Rover Communication

Factors to Consider When Choosing a UHF Radio

When selecting a UHF radio for GNSS base station to GNSS rover communication, it’s important to consider the range and data transfer rate required for your application. A radio with a higher data transfer rate and longer range will provide more accurate location data and a more reliable communication link. Additionally, it’s important to consider the size, weight, and portability of the radio, as well as its battery life and power consumption.

Additionally, it’s important to consider the compatibility of the UHF radio with your GNSS receiver and base station. Some UHF radios may only work with specific GNSS receivers or base stations, so it’s important to ensure compatibility before purchasing.

It’s also important to consider the operating frequency of the UHF radio. Some countries have specific regulations and restrictions on the use of UHF frequencies, so it’s important to check local regulations before purchasing. Some UHF radios may also have limited frequency ranges, so it’s important to ensure that the radio will work in the specific location where it will be used.

In terms of security, Topcon UHF radios can be vulnerable to interference and eavesdropping. Interference can cause errors in the GNSS data and impact the accuracy of the location data. Eavesdropping can also be a concern, as unauthorized users may be able to access the data being transmitted. To mitigate these risks, it’s important to use encryption and secure communication protocols when transmitting GNSS data via UHF radio and Topcon offers this.
